Are you an adult that needs braces?

Are you an adult that needs braces?

It’s a common misconception that braces are only for young people. This simply isn’t true and in fact, over the past decade, the number of adults undergoing cosmetic orthodontic treatment has risen by 40 percent. This is with good reason, orthodontics just isn’t what it used to be.

Much like every other industry, cosmetic orthodontics have come a long way in the past few years. New technology makes for lighter and smaller braces that are easier to put on. Braces come in a variety of different materials now, making them much more comfortable and much less visible. If you decide to go with lingual braces they are completely undetectable by anyone else. This is because the braces are placed on the inside of the teeth where no one can see them.

What to Expect with Traditional Braces

If you decide to go the traditional route, you can plan for at least 1-3 years of having braces on and several trips to the orthodontist during that time. Short-Term Boston Cosmetic Orthodontics

Dr. Georgaklis has revolutionized the way adults get straight teeth with his Six Month Rapid Braces method. He combines his dentistry expertise with orthodontic practices to give each patient a unique experience and a perfect smile. Most orthodontists spend 1-2 years perfecting the molar bite into the “ideal bite” typically not taking your concerns into consideration. Dr. Georgaklis and those who practice his short-term orthodontic philosophy, do little or no modification of the bite if it is functional and does not present a problem. Focusing mainly on the front teeth and not the molars accelerates treatment. The timeline to straight teeth is much shorter as a result. In 90% of cases, the process is shortened to just six months.

There are many reasons that an adult might consider getting braces and it isn’t always cosmetic. As we age our teeth move and change shape, this can cause an irregular bite due to crowding. When your teeth are crowded it can cause them to become crooked leading to increased bone and gum loss, erosion of tooth enamel, and tooth decay. The Best and Worst Foods For Your Teeth

The Best and Worst Foods For Your Teeth

So you just got your new Rapid Braces and you’re now ready to enjoy your six-month smile! Did you know that there are some great foods for your teeth along with some pretty bad ones? Here is a list of the best and words foods that you can eat with your new Six Month Smile!

Cheese – We all know how much everyone loves cheese, but now it comes with added benefits! It’s great for your teeth! Cheese is high in calcium which protects your bones, and your new smile will thank you for eating extra cheese. Cheese also raises the PH balance in your mouth which sounds a little odd but studies have shown that it reduces your risk of tooth decay significantly – so eat up!

Greens – As with most healthy food list greens usually find their way on there somehow. Not only are greens great for your overall health but they’re fantastic for your smile! They are high in calcium, folic acid and vitamin B which is the perfect combination of a strong and glowing six-month smile!

Yogurt – The cousin of cheese, yogurt is extremely high in protein and calcium which is essential for a healthy and glowing smile. Yogurt is actually very high in bacteria but it’s healthy bacteria! Called probiotics the healthy bacteria destroys the bad bacteria and helps protect against gum disease and tooth decay.

Ice – A lot of us are guilty of chewing on ice, but this is one of the worst things that you can do and your new six-month smile will not thank you for it. Chewing on hard objects such as ice can make it very easy for dental injury and the need for emergency room visits.

Citrus – We all love citrus as it’s full of Vitamin C and the sourness of citrus is enjoyed on many different foods and in drinks but too much citrus can be a really bad thing for your new six-month smile. The acidity in the citrus can actually wear away at your enamel and leave you with very sensitive teeth. So eat and drink your citrus in moderation!

Alcohol – Alcohol should always be used responsibly and in moderation but did you know that it can actually be very harmful to your smile? Drinking too much alcohol causes dehydration which leads to dry mouth which leads to a very unpleasant time for your smile! Being dehydrated and adding dry mouth on top of it can have very harmful effects on your smile such as gum disease, tooth decay, oral infections and potentially mouth cancer if the alcohol is drank excessively.

Taking care of your new six-month smile is easy if you eat healthily and eat bad things in moderation.
